What is Backflow?


Basically, backflow is when water moves upwards-- the opposite instructions in the plumbing system. This is also called "backpressure." When the water relocates this instructions, it can combine with harmful toxins as well as position a risk.

What Triggers Backflow?


A normal cause of backflow is a loss of water stress that triggers the water to siphon back into the water system. An instance is clearing out a paint pail making use of a hose pipe. You fill up the paint container up with water, leaving the hose pipe in the bucket. After some time, there is a loss in water stress and the tube begins to draw the water back right into the water system. As you can imagine, there are now chemicals from the paint that are going into the supply of water, potentially posturing a danger. What Is Backflow Testing?


What is backflow?


Backflow occurs when suction draws dirty water into a clean water supply. It can be an issue with residential and commercial irrigation systems, as well as businesses that use potentially hazardous materials.


What is a backflow preventer?


A backflow preventer is a check valve unit. The valves in this device keep contaminated water from reversing into your clean water system. The type of backflow preventer that’s needed for your property depends on your risk for backflow.


What is backflow testing?


Backflow testing is required on a regular (usually annual) basis to make sure your backflow preventer is working properly. The test ensures that proper pressure is maintained within the device and that it’s capable of stopping the backflow of contaminated water.
